Output 34d208775455acac10027cbb45e01aed31c2bfe7ddef6e96ec8fb49a3db3f1ab:2

value
120631500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ebb33aa076d8cd79b5a0ba7f7d114a6327d96847 OP_EQUAL
address
MVPRjZTE6ouG33KKTKe6qK1meNgB8Yr2vW
transaction
34d208775455acac10027cbb45e01aed31c2bfe7ddef6e96ec8fb49a3db3f1ab
spent
true